1. What are the Signs of a Roof Problem?

This is information you may need before calling a roof plumber in Melbourne, but it can’t hurt to discuss this in further detail with a professional while you’ve got the chance.

There are signs which are obvious and others which are harder to detect. If your roof is particularly old or you’ve got overhanging trees, you probably need to be aware of potential problems. Here’s a brief checklist of roofing problem signs:

  1. Roof leaks – A leaking roof is the most obvious sign that your roof is damaged or your gutters are blocked.
  2. Stains or mould on the ceiling and walls – If you’re noticing stains or mould, it suggests that your roof is damaged and water is getting into your ceiling space.
  3. Light coming through the roof – If you notice any light coming through your ceiling during the day, it indicates that your roof has been compromised.
  4. Damage to paint – Peeling or blistering of paint is another indicator that dampness is getting in and you’ve got roof problems.
  5. Broken or faulty roof tiles – This suggests you could have roof problems. If tiles are cracked, discoloured or missing it’s probably due to age and extended exposure to extreme weather.
  6. Corroded roof flashing – Another sign of the age of your roof. Probably difficult to see from the ground, so leave it up to your roofing professional to examine.

These are just a few visual signs to be aware of, but don’t hesitate to ask your roof plumber questions about what to look out for.

3. Are You Familiar with Melbourne Roofing Regulations?

Roofing regulations can vary considerably depending on where you live, so it’s essential to hire a roof plumber who is familiar with them. Particularly if you are planning any significant changes.

Most roof plumbing work involves the roof drainage system that collects and disposes of stormwater, according to the Victorian Building Authority’s roofing (stormwater) page.

Clearing water from your property is the main purpose of your drainage system (except for water being stored in a rainwater tank).

That’s why a roof plumber must understand how water behaves under different weather conditions, which are often unpredictable in Melbourne.

As such, a roof plumber must understand and apply the following compliance requirements:

  • AS3500 National Plumbing and Drainage Code
  • HB 39 Installation Code for metal roof and wall cladding
  • HB 114 Guidelines for the design of eaves and box gutter

Roof plumbers must show they have the competency in these areas before they are licensed. It would be wise, then, to ask about your technician’s qualifications and knowledge of regulations and Australian standards.

4. How Much Will the Roofing Job Cost?

This will depend on the severity of the problem. For example, a minor roof leak or blocked gutter will not cost as much as a complete roof replacement. Re-roofing is always the most expensive option and property owners should probably get a second opinion if they are unsure.

But the important element is to get a fixed-price quote before the roof plumber even starts that job. That way you’re not in for any nasty surprises when the problem has been fixed.

Be wary of any technician who refuses to commit to a price and is difficult to pin down when it comes to a time frame. A roofing problem is difficult enough without being held to ransom by a plumber who won’t give you any idea of the finance involved.

6. How Often Should I Get My Gutters Cleaned?

This will depend on several factors and your roof plumbing professional will be the ideal person to ask.

A roof plumber working in Melbourne will know exactly what to look for when it comes to the need for regular gutter cleaning. If you don’t keep the water flowing smoothly from your roof into stormwater drains, all kinds of problems can occur, including:

  • Structural damage to your home
  • Damp or leaking walls
  • Staining on walls
  • Internal flooding
  • Paint damage
  • Sagging or broken gutters

The standard answer to the question of gutter cleaning frequency will probably be twice a year – at the beginning of summer and the start of winter.

But, of course, that depends on where you live and the type of dwelling you live in. For example, tall apartment buildings are less likely to be affected by trees than a one-storey home.

Are you surrounded by trees? Are there any other factors that could lead to dirt, dust and leaves causing a gutter blockage? Make sure you ask your roof plumber the question.
